# §14901. Separation of chaplains for loss of professional qualifications

- (a) **Separation.—** Under regulations prescribed by the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ense, an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) on the [reserve active-status list](/usc/10/101.md?p=c-7) who is appointed or designated as a chaplain may, if the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) fails to maintain the qualifications needed to perform the professional function of a chaplain, be discharged. The authority under the preceding sentence applies without regard to the provisions of [section 12645 of this title](/usc/10/12645.md).
- (b) **Effect of Separation.—** If an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) separated under this section is eligible for retirement, the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) may be retired. If the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) has completed the years of service required for eligibility for retired [pay](/usc/10/101.md?p=a-15) under [chapter 1223](/usc/10/chstE/ptII/ch1223.md) of this title, the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) may be transferred to the Retired [Reserve](/usc/10/101.md?p=c-6).

## Source credit

(Added Pub. L. 103–337, div. A, title XVI, § 1611, Oct. 5, 1994, 108 Stat. 2957.)

## Notes

### Statutory Notes and Related Subsidiaries

### Effective Date

Section effective Oct. 1, 1996, see section 1691(b)(1) of Pub. L. 103–337, set out as a note under section 10001 of this title.
